Thí dụ
Xác định một số văn bản là các biến trong một tài liệu:
Diện tích của một tam giác là: 1/2 x b x h, trong đó b là cơ sở và h là chiều cao dọc.
Hãy tự mình thử »
Định nghĩa và cách sử dụng
Thẻ <var> được sử dụng để xác định một biến trong lập trình hoặc trong một biểu thức toán học. Nội dung bên trong thường được hiển thị bằng chữ in nghiêng.
Mẹo: Thẻ này không được chấp nhận. Tuy nhiên, có thể đạt được hiệu ứng phong phú hơn bằng cách sử dụng CSS. This tag is not deprecated. However, it is possible to achieve richer effect by using CSS.
Cũng nhìn vào:
Xác định một đoạn mã máy tính | |
Xác định một đoạn mã máy tính | |
Xác định một đoạn mã máy tính | |
Xác định một đoạn mã máy tính |
Xác định đầu ra mẫu từ chương trình máy tính
Xác định một đoạn mã máy tính | Xác định một đoạn mã máy tính | Xác định một đoạn mã máy tính | Xác định một đoạn mã máy tính | Xác định một đoạn mã máy tính |
Xác định đầu ra mẫu từ chương trình máy tính
Xác định đầu vào bàn phím
Xác định văn bản được định dạng sẵn
Hỗ trợ trình duyệt
Yếu tố
Đúng
Thuộc tính toàn cầu
Thẻ <var> cũng hỗ trợ các thuộc tính toàn cầu trong HTML.
Thuộc tính sự kiện
Trả lời: Sử dụng toán tử nối ( +) Cách đơn giản và an toàn nhất để sử dụng toán tử nối ( +) để gán hoặc lưu trữ mã HTML trong biến JavaScript. Bạn nên sử dụng các trình điều khiển đơn trong khi stingify khối mã HTML, sẽ dễ dàng hơn để bảo tồn các trích dẫn kép trong mã HTML thực tế.
var floors = ["Ground", "First", "Second", "Third", "Duplex", "Duplex+1", "Duplex+2"]; document.createTextNode(" " + floors[flooring]);Tôi đang chuyển một mảng gọi là sàn thành một hàm tạo nút HTML.
var floors = ["<label>Ground</label>", "<label>First</label>"], AND document.createTextNode('<label> + floors[flooring] +'</label>');Dù sao thì có cách nào để thêm thẻ HTML vào từng biến này không. Tôi đã thử mã dưới đây, nhưng dường như nó không hoạt động.
Sử dụng một số kỹ thuật, bạn có thể truyền một giá trị (được gọi là tham số) từ trang này sang trang khác để phổ biến các trường biểu mẫu hoặc hiển thị trên trang HTML.
Gửi trang
Các giá trị có thể được gửi từ trang (gửi) ban đầu bằng cách tạo một liên kết đến trang đích bao gồm các tham số liên kết các biến sẽ được truyền. Chúng sau đó được phân tích cú pháp bởi trang nhận trở lại vào các giá trị.
Syntax:
/urltopage?var1=@variable1@&var2=@variable2@
Where:
- URLTOPAGE là URL tương đối đến trang đích.
- Biến1, biến2, v.v. là các tên biến (ví dụ: @firstName @).
- var1, var1 tên tương ứng cho các biến
Examples:
Cổng thông tin
- Tạo một phím tắt cổng thông tin và liên kết liên kết với phím tắt đó.
Cái nút
- Tạo chỉ đọc - Trường tùy chỉnh biến hệ thống với:
Siêu liên kết
- Tạo chỉ đọc - Trường tùy chỉnh biến hệ thống với:
Siêu liên kết: User and Company variables can be used to pass the current logged in user details and their company details.
Lưu ý: Các biến người dùng và công ty có thể được sử dụng để truyền thông tin chi tiết người dùng hiện tại và chi tiết công ty của họ.
Nhận trang
Trên trang nhận, các tham số có thể phổ biến trước một biểu mẫu hoặc phần tử HTML nằm trên trang đó. Để đạt được điều này, các chức năng JavaScript sau đây có thể được sử dụng.
function getParams() { var idx = document.URL.indexOf('?'); var params = new Array(); if (idx != -1) { var pairs = document.URL.substring(idx+1, document.URL.length).split('&'); for (var i=0; i<pairs.length; i++) { nameVal = pairs[i].split('='); params[nameVal[0]] = nameVal[1]; } } return params; } params = getParams();
Đặt hàm đầu tiên sau vào đầu HTML.
Đặt một trong các chức năng thứ hai sau đây trong cơ thể ngay trước khi đóng thẻ cơ thể ().
Dân số thực địa
Dân số nguyên tố HTML (ví dụ:)
Thay thế "Field1" hoặc "Element1", v.v. bằng tên ID hoặc phần tử thực tế và "var1" bằng tên tham số.
ví dụ.
var para1 = document.getEuityById ('FirstName');
hoặc
ví dụ.
var para1 = document.getEuityById ('FirstName');
hoặc
Xem thêm
- Chuyển các biến đến cấp 1